A Tale of Fish by dalton5000

[raw]
made by dalton5000 for LD 42 (JAM)

A Tale of Fish is a micro-adventure about the fish Santiago, who goes on a quest to find a new home for his soon to be growing family.

The visuals are nice and the music is very cute.
Sadly, the actual gameplay is pretty boring. When your character says something like "this is becoming a chore", you know something is wrong. :P
Bringing items to villagers is always tedious (and it gets worst when you can't speed through the dialogs) but the story nicely fits into the theme.
The game crashed when I was talking to the treasure hunter, he was saying his lines twice and when he finished, everything froze.
